Output e4ab93fc1fc6266f6313b94a3c001c573d20082ca1297f5be53b98da30839e56:0

value
49229395
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6a7504e54783237c3a1ddb2cbd233ec0745c5909 OP_EQUALVERIFY OP_CHECKSIG
address
1AhtoxzA641AepvAQ4j5Wb5YqBuYABpuNY
transaction
e4ab93fc1fc6266f6313b94a3c001c573d20082ca1297f5be53b98da30839e56
confirmations
502384
spent
true